London: Edward Arnold and Co, 1934. First edition. Very good.. Rare proof copy of this biography of the Bloomsbury Group writer and philosopher who helped shape Forster's work. Dickinson, whose ideas influenced the formation of The League of Nation, was close with Froster. The two had traveled extensively together, and Forster ultimately became Dickinson's literary executor. This biographical memoir of his friend "Goldie" was undertaken at the request of the estate and reflects in part the deep and lasting impact Dickinson's writings and ideas exerted on Forster. 8.5'' x 5.25''. Original plain wrappers, as issued. [4], xii, 280 pages. Toning to spine and extremities. Some creasing to spine. Mild soil here and here. Overall, sound.
